The HIMA Z7126 is a robust and high-performance central control unit (CCU) designed for safety-critical environments. Featuring quadruple modular redundancy (QMR), this unit ensures high availability, making it suitable for demanding applications like railway signaling, power plant control, and industrial automation. Certified up to SIL 3 (Safety Integrity Level 3), the HIMA Z7126 guarantees reliable operation in the most challenging conditions.
Key Features of HIMA Z7126
- Quadruple Modular Redundancy (QMR): Offers superior reliability and continuous availability by integrating four independent processors. This setup ensures fail-safe operation for critical systems.
- SIL 3 Certification: Fully safety-certified up to SIL 3, meeting the highest industry standards for safety integrity in critical systems.
- IEC 61508 and IEC 62304 Compliance: Adheres to global standards, ensuring the unit meets the necessary safety and lifecycle management requirements for industrial automation.
- Scalable I/O Configuration: Supports up to 128 channels, providing flexibility to scale the system according to specific application requirements.
- Communication Interfaces: Features Ethernet and CANopen communication protocols, facilitating seamless integration into various industrial networks and control systems.
Technical Specifications
| Specification | Value |
|---|---|
| Channels | Up to 128 I/O channels |
| Safety Integrity Level (SIL) | SIL 3 |
| Processing Speed | Up to 200 MHz |
| RAM | 128 MB |
| Flash Memory | 16 MB |
| Communication Interfaces | Ethernet, CANopen |
| Dimensions | 4.1 cm x 19 cm x 12.9 cm |
| Weight | 0.6 kg |
